As a Certified Nurse Midwife at Advent Health, you will incorporate patient, physician, and customer needs into decision-making, perform comprehensive assessments, utilize diagnostic techniques, coordinate multidisciplinary care, and promote high-quality patient outcomes.
Responsibilities- Incorporate patient, physician, customer needs and concerns in decision‑making.
- Perform initial and ongoing assessments of self‑care, psychosocial needs, environment, and discharge planning.
- Utilize observation, inspection, palpation, percussion, and auscultation for screening of physical signs.
- Perform fetal monitoring screening and assess fetal heart tones.
- Assess learning needs, readiness, and capabilities of patient/family.
- Document patient care findings within established standards.
- Seek appropriate resources, coordinate care via multidisciplinary team meetings.
- Apply critical thinking to make sound clinical judgments.
- Reassess patients regularly, revise interventions/plan of care based on evaluation.
- Report changes in patient condition promptly.
- Document patient’s condition and capability to manage continuing care needs.
- Provide counseling about health and illness, promote health maintenance.
- Adhere to organizational policies, procedures, protocols.
- Respect patient rights, advance directives, ethics committee referral process.
- Advocate patient satisfaction and dignity, privacy, confidentiality.
- Demonstrate collaborative behaviors.
- Promote a positive image within hospital system and community.
- Model behaviors conducive to staff development.
- Master’s Degree in Nursing.
- Certified Nurse Midwife (CNM).
- BCLS obtained through the American Heart Association.
